High Arctic Energy Services Inc (TSE:HWO – Get Free Report) shares hit a new 52-week high during trading on Thursday . The stock traded as high as C$1.05 and last traded at C$1.05, with a volume of 13701 shares traded. The stock had previously closed at C$1.01.
High Arctic Energy Services Stock Performance
The stock’s 50-day moving average price is C$0.91 and its 200 day moving average price is C$0.88. The company has a market cap of C$13.33 million, a P/E ratio of 8.08 and a beta of 0.08. The company has a quick ratio of 4.54, a current ratio of 2.43 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 17.81.
About High Arctic Energy Services
High Arctic is an energy services provider. High Arctic provides pressure control equipment and equipment supporting the high-pressure stimulation of oil and gas wells and other oilfield equipment ¿on a rental basis to exploration and production companies, from its bases in Whitecourt and Red Deer, Alberta¿.
